MPSOS Ruk Jana Nahi result 2026: Where to check
Candidates are advised to keep their roll numbers ready to avoid any delay while checking the result.
How to download MPSOS Ruk Jana Nahi result 2026
Students can follow these simple steps to check their results:
- Visit the official website at mpsos.nic.in.
- Click on the "Result/Migration" link available on the homepage.
- Select the "Ruk Jana Nahi Yojana Exam Class 10th & 12th" option.
- Choose the examination.
- Enter the roll number and captcha code.
- Click on the login button.
- The result will appear on the screen.
- Download and save the marksheet for future reference.
MPSOS Ruk Jana Nahi June 2026 exam dates
Class 10
- June 30 to July 8, 2026
Class 12
- June 29 to July 10, 2026
The board conducts the Ruk Jana Nahi examinations twice every year, in June and December, to provide students with another opportunity to complete their school education.
Important details about the result
The online marksheet released by MPSOS will be provisional in nature. Students should carefully verify all details mentioned on the scorecard, including:
- Student's name
- Roll number
- Subject-wise marks
- Grades
- Examination details
In case of any discrepancy, students should immediately contact the concerned authorities for correction.
Students are advised to regularly visit the official website for the latest updates regarding the result announcement and other important notifications related to the Ruk Jana Nahi scheme.
